ANGL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2021 in Review

322 of the 5,745 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in VanEck Fallen Angel High Yield Bond ETF (ANGL) for Q2 2021, worth a combined $3.93B — up 20% from $3.28B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 51 funds opened new ANGL positions and 22 closed out — a net gain of 29 holders — while 160 added to existing stakes and 73 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Jane Street, adding an estimated $157M. The largest seller was Bank of Nova Scotia, cutting an estimated $57.7M.
